Carrying out a DIY roofing inspection may assist individuals detect likely problems before they become serious overhauls. Commence by examining the roofing from the earth's surface with a pair of field glasses. Look for damaged shingles, indications of deterioration, or clutter that may hinder proper drainage.
As you are ready to climb on the roofing, make sure that you use proper safety steps. Wear a harness and non-slip shoes for improved stability. Look over the flashing around protrusions and windows for any cracks that could cause to leaks. Document your findings and think about reaching out to a professional should you encounter major issues.
Carrying out a simple roofing inspection often is important for homeowners in this region. Begin by examining the outside of the roofing for any visible wear. Identify missing or damaged shingles, cracks in the metalwork, and any signs of algae that may indicate moisture problems. Employing binoculars can help get a clearer view without needing to climb onto the roof.
When you have finished your initial inspection, review the interior of your property for signs of water damage. Search for water stains on ceilings or walls, as these may suggest potential roofing problems. Check the attic for signs of light coming through the roof, which can also indicate issues needing further evaluation. By these simple steps, homeowners can obtain a better understanding of their roofing's condition and assess if professional help is necessary.
